Transaction 5c689205bdeaf7a53149d92e8a185937704b4ea7828eb57b2d2b719dbdd008aa
1 Input
1 Output
-
5c689205bdeaf7a53149d92e8a185937704b4ea7828eb57b2d2b719dbdd008aa:0
- value
- 831667
- script pubkey
- OP_0 OP_PUSHBYTES_20 5a187ea549847c05b15eba60477a0b6fed8b40c4
- address
- bc1qtgv8af2fs37qtv27hfsyw7stdlkcksxyese94k